Exercise controllers Robert Mason, of BP Husky Refining – LLC, and Andre Douglas, of the U.S. Coast Guard, discuss the progress of exercise objectives in front of a screen showing the extent of a simulated oil spill on the Maumee River as part of a multi-agency preparedness for response exercise, Aug. 13, 2014. Hosted by Coast Guard Marine Safety Unit Toledo, the PREP exercise scenario tested stakeholders’ ability to respond within a unified incident command framework to a simulated allision of a tank barge with a submerged object, causing a worst-case discharge within the Port of Toledo and Maumee Bay that could affect the port’s environmentally-sensitive areas. The goal of the exercise, which drew over 400 participants representing more than a dozen federal, state and local stakeholders, was to improve the Western Lake Erie Area Contingency Plan and build the area’s readiness to respond to an actual oil spill.
